Ukraine's biggest backer left embarrassed; Merz booed as angry Ahr valley residents chant ‘out!’
Published on Jul 15, 2026 01:57 pm IST
German Chancellor Friedrich Merz was booed as he arrived in Altenahr to attend a memorial marking the fifth anniversary of the devastating Ahr Valley floods, one of Germany's deadliest natural disasters in decades. Some people in the crowd chanted "out" as Merz reached the ceremony. Addressing the gathering, the Chancellor vowed that no community would be left alone in the face of future natural disasters and highlighted measures to strengthen disaster preparedness and climate adaptation. The 2021 floods claimed 185 lives across Germany, including 136 in Rhineland-Palatinate, and the anniversary has renewed calls for faster reconstruction, improved warning systems and greater accountability.
